× {{alert.msg}} Never ask again
Receive New Tutorials GET IT FREE

Python Python Tutorials

Learn more about how to use Python for backend development, data science, and more. Check out our Beginner and Intermediate Tutorials and start using Python for your projects!


Building a Chatbot using Telegram and Python (Part 2): Adding a SQLite Database Backend Gareth Dwyer Gareth Dwyer  ●  Python · Telegram · Chatbot · Sqlite  ●  Dec 06, 2016
Building a Chatbot using Telegram and Python (Part 2): Adding a SQLite Database Backend

In this tutorial, we'll add a SQLite database backend to our Telegram bot and allow it to remember information for specific users indefinitely. We'll build a simple To Do list that allows users to add new items or delete existing ones.

Continue Reading
An Introduction to Python Machine Learning with Perceptrons Matthew Corrigan Matthew Corrigan  ●  Python · Python 2.7 · Machine learning  ●  Nov 29, 2016
An Introduction to Python Machine Learning with Perceptrons

This article will guide you through creating a perceptron in Python without any advanced mathematical theory, and in less than 60 lines of code.

Continue Reading
How to Build a Python Media Player using LibVLC and GTK+ princerapa princerapa  ●  Python · Libvlc · Gtk+  ●  Nov 28, 2016
How to Build a Python Media Player using LibVLC and GTK+

In this tutorial, we shall learn how to create a multimedia app in Python with the help of LibVLC and GTK+ which plays media when its starts. App users will also be able to control basic playback options.

Continue Reading
How to Run Python and Ruby on Heroku with Multiple Buildpacks Inanc Gumus Inanc Gumus  ●  DevOps · Ruby · Python · Heroku  ●  Nov 23, 2016
How to Run Python and Ruby on Heroku with Multiple Buildpacks

The aim of this article is to try to show how I handled a mentee's request and let you know about how to run multiple-buildpacks on Heroku.

Continue Reading
Laser Cutting with Python matt venn matt venn  ●  Python · Laser cutting · Turtle  ●  Nov 16, 2016
Laser Cutting with Python

Wouldn't it be cool that apart from making apps, you can also produce physical things with your coding skills? This basic tutorial will show you how you can use the Python turtle library to create shapes ready for laser cutting!

Continue Reading
Python Web Scraping using Beautiful Soup Codementor  ●  Python  ●  Nov 15, 2016
Python Web Scraping using Beautiful Soup

Let's learn how to scrape data from a website with Beautiful Soup which, in my opinion, is quite easy in comparison with regular expression and CSS selectors.

Continue Reading
Building a Chatbot using Telegram and Python (Part 1) Gareth Dwyer Gareth Dwyer  ●  Python · Telegram · Chatbots  ●  Nov 10, 2016
Building a Chatbot using Telegram and Python (Part 1)

In this tutorial, we'll walk through building a simple Telegram Bot using Python. At first, our bot will simply echo back any message we send it, but then we'll extend it to add a database and persist information across chat sessions.

Continue Reading
Simple Python Encryption: How to Encrypt a Message Codementor  ●  Python  ●  Oct 20, 2016
Simple Python Encryption: How to Encrypt a Message

In this tutorial, we are going to have a bit more background on Python cryptography and learn to encrypt a message via reverse cipher.

Continue Reading
Image Manipulation in Python Isai B. Cicourel Isai B. Cicourel  ●  Python · Image processing · Image filtering  ●  Sep 21, 2016
Image Manipulation in Python

Image filters are not only something we use to make our pictures on social networking sites look cool, they are useful and powerful techniques for processing videos and images not only for printing in an offset; but also to compress and improve playback and speed of on-demand services.

Continue Reading
Asynchronous Tasks using Celery with Django Udit Agarwal Udit Agarwal  ●  Python · Django · Celery  ●  Aug 23, 2016
Asynchronous Tasks using Celery with Django

With the help of Celery with Django, a user's experience can improve dramatically. Here's how to make asynchronous tasks work in your app or website!

Continue Reading